Career Path

In the UK, there is a growing demand for supportive grief coaching professionals. With the increasing need for skilled individuals to provide compassionate care and guidance in times of loss, job market trends show an optimistic outlook for those choosing this career path. This Google 3D Pie chart highlights the percentage distribution of various roles related to supportive grief coaching in the UK. As seen in the chart, grief counselors take up the most significant portion, with 45% of the market share. They provide essential support and resources for those grieving, helping them cope with their loss and navigate their emotions. Hospice workers represent 25% of the market, providing compassionate end-of-life care and supporting patients and their families during challenging times. Social workers specializing in grief support hold 15% of the market share. They offer resources and help clients develop coping mechanisms to deal with their grief. Psychologists specializing in grief, accounting for 10% of the market, use their expertise in psychology and mental health to help clients work through their grief and heal. Lastly, funeral directors offering grief support make up the remaining 5%. They provide assistance and resources to families during funerals and memorial services, helping them honor their loved ones and find closure.
